1. Apostle: This gift is suited for roles in church planting, leadership development, and overseeing multiple church groups. It aligns with positions such as conference or mission leaders and church planters.
2. Prophet: Individuals with this gift could serve in roles that involve spiritual guidance and counseling, such as church elders or spiritual advisors.
3. Evangelist: This gift is ideal for those involved in outreach programs, evangelistic campaigns, and public evangelism. Roles could include evangelism coordinators or outreach directors.
4. Pastor: Those with the pastoral gift are well-suited for roles as pastors or associate pastors, focusing on spiritual care and discipleship.
5. Teacher: This gift aligns with roles in Sabbath School teaching, Bible study leaders, and educational ministries within the church.
6. Music: Individuals with this gift can serve in the music ministry, such as choir directors, worship leaders, or musicians.
7. Exhortation: This gift is valuable in counseling roles, support groups, and ministries focused on encouragement and spiritual growth.
8. Wisdom: Those with the gift of wisdom can serve in advisory roles, church boards, or committees where decision-making is crucial.
9. Knowledge: This gift is suited for teaching roles, Bible study leaders, and those involved in theological education or research.
10. Serving/Helps: Individuals with this gift can be involved in volunteer coordination, deacon or deaconess roles, and support services within the church.
11. Leadership: This gift is ideal for church board members, department heads, and other leadership positions within the church.
.
12. Administration: Those with this gift can serve in roles such as church administrators, treasurers, or office managers, focusing on organizational and structural management.
13. Giving: This gift aligns with stewardship roles, fundraising committees, and financial support ministries.
14. Mercy: Individuals with this gift can be involved in community service, visitation ministries, and support for the sick or needy.
15. Discernment: This gift is valuable in roles that require spiritual guidance, such as church elders or those involved in conflict resolution.
16. Faith: Those with the gift of faith can serve in prayer ministries, faith-building activities, and as spiritual encouragers.
17. Hospitality: This gift is suited for roles in welcoming ministries, organizing fellowship events, and providing hospitality services.
18. Craftsmanship: Individuals with this gift can contribute to church maintenance, creative projects, and artistic contributions to worship.
19. Intercession: This gift is ideal for prayer ministry leaders and those dedicated to intercessory prayer groups.
20. Health Minister: Those with this gift can serve in health ministries, wellness programs, and lifestyle education.
21. Missionary: This gift aligns with roles in global missions, local outreach, and cross-cultural ministry initiatives.
